Abstract

Development of reliability assessment techniques and programs is very important in power system planning and testing of existing power network configu~ation for detecting its weak points. The development and utilization of a reliability program are greatly influenced by experience of a utility and the intent of the system manager, planner and designer conducting the reliability studies. The reliability studies of bulk power system indicate the ability of the composite generation and transmission system to satisfy the load demand at the major load points. Considerable effort has been applied over the last two decades to develop techniqucs and criteria for adequacy evaluation of composite power systems. A major
‎. burden in the developed methods, used in evaluation of large composite system reliability, is the computation time required to solve a large number
‎..
‎of credible contingencies or outages ..
‎The use of historical data and heuristic methods are inadequate for determining how reliable a system is. They also poorly explain the characteristics of the system such as age, location, climate and exposure to trees. A fuzzy reasoning approach may explain these factors better than traditional methods because it docs not rely on historical data which may not be available or accurate and it provides a rating method from 0 to I for the relative reliability of systems.
‎Power system reliability problem is a multi-objective problem. The evaluation of such problem is very complicated and requires a large scale of time. Implementation of fuzzy concepts in evaluating the powcr systcm reliability is then introduced. For realistic modeling it is useful to consider
three states of the system in which the wear-out period is taken into account by a pending-failure state. A 3-state component has been considered in the proposed algorithm. Fuzzy probabilities were used to define the coefficients of different terms in the trinomial reliability expression. The trinomial reliability coefficients are composed of global cutsets, which reflect link importance of the system. Th~ proposed algorithm is useful to reduce the
